Some community details (provided by our in-country partners)

Apparently, as you move from one location to another, there is always one broken pump. This was the case of Angwa Madaki and Angwa Bassa, as the residents came to us during the work at Koroko Community. The rusty pipes and pump were all replaced. The villagers, rejoiced at the intervention and gave God glory for the repairs

Well Details

Project Completed: 2021-01-30 Well Depth: 90 ft.
Depth of Water: 8.00 ft. Casing Diameter: 0.00 in.
Screen Length: 0.00 ft. Developed By:
Development Time: Well Yield: 5.00 gpm
Disinfection: Handpump: Afridev
Water Colour: Clear Water Odour: None
Turbidity: Clear Taste: Good
